Dortmund - Borussia Dortmund continue to count the cost of Saturday's 2-0 defeat away at 1. FSV Mainz 05 after it was revealed that Henrikh Mkhitaryan has been ruled out for approximately four weeks.

The Armenian, who came on in the second half after initially being rested by coach Jürgen Klopp, fractured a bone in his foot in the 90th minute of Saturday's defeat.

Borussia club doctor Markus Braun gave the diagnosis on Saturday evening after the 25-year-old complained of pain and discomfort as the squad returned to Dortmund after the game.

The news comes as a bitter blow for had coach Jürgen Klopp, who has already lost without Marco Reus, Jakub Blaszczykowski, Ilkay Gündogan, Nuri Sahin and Oliver Kirch to injuries this season. Mkhitaryan is set to miss Matchday 6's Revierderby with local rivals FC Schalke 04, as well as the UEFA Champions League trip to RSC Anderlecht.
